Ferrari to quit Formula 1 in 2010
Ferrari officially to quit Formula 1 in 2010 if new rules are Enacted
Ferrari joins other constructor teams in the threat to pull itself out of the 2010 Formula One Championship. The Italian automaker, Ferrari, made it clear that its team will not be featuring on the Formula One grid of 2010 should the new rules of FIA come into effect.
With this, Ferrari joins the McLaren-Mercedes, BMW-Sauber, Red Bull, Renault and Toro Rosso to oppose the new changes and FIA regulations.
The Ferrari clearly said that it will not allow its cars in the 2010 F1 grid and that the Board considers this serious and should the new regulations come to picture then the automaker will have to stop its participation forever.
It should be noted that Ferrari has been the only constructor to participate in the Formula one world championship ever since its introduction in 1950- implying that the 60 years uninterrupted participation will come to an abrupt end. The controversial budget cap rules irked many constructors, making it clearly two teams or maybe just three of the existent teams to bid for the 2010 championship. Ferrari hopes that the sporting body will meet and resolve the issue with a settlement before the entry deadline for 2010 bid.
